Release channel — the Quenby alert deduplicator reaches general availability this cycle. It collapses repeated pages within a configurable window, correlates across services by fingerprint, and preserves the first occurrence's full payload for audit. We measured a 64% reduction in duplicate pages during the two-week pilot with the Marrowfield on-call rotation. Suppression rules are versioned and reviewable. Please test your team's routing before Thursday's sync. The validated release build carries the identifier below.

build token for kajog-baguf: htk14_e43bf70f92bbf6

**Q: What stops a wedged Tillhawk kiosk from just sitting there looking broken?**

A: The Brambleguard watchdog. It pings the UI process every 15 seconds, and if three pings in a row fail, it kills and relaunches the app, logging the event with a signed timestamp. Yes, the restart binary runs with reduced privileges — we learned that lesson during the Fernvale audit. The full privilege model and attack-surface notes are written up on the internal review page.

wiki page, kahog-hahig: https://vault.zemvargrid.internal/display/deploy/repo/settings/merge_requests/job/settings/6f3b933774dbc5320a4daa18

Over the past week, roughly 4% of Thornvale integration jobs failed with transient resolution errors for internal service hostnames. Investigation shows the ephemeral runner pods occasionally start before the cluster resolver finishes syncing, causing NXDOMAIN responses for otherwise valid names. No evidence of spoofing or cache poisoning; responses were verified against the authoritative zone. We added a readiness probe on the resolver sidecar and a bounded retry. The affected pipeline run can be cross-checked using the trace token below.

trace token, kajeg-tadup: htk31_ea4436123ab4c9e337062126feef2c5

# Break-Glass Access: Grausight GPU Profiler

If the Grausight memory-profiling daemon is unreachable during an incident, break-glass access lets on-call engineers attach directly to the allocator trace buffers on the Tarnhill cluster. Use only when standard dashboards are down; every use is logged and reviewed at the weekly sync. To activate break-glass mode, supply the recovery passphrase shown below.

strongbox words: druvan-lamys-eliius-jorax-istox-soreth-ulays-gilix-ralix-oliiel-norwyn-casvan-praius